Additional Information

This section contains additional information about the Ascent 7.0 Release Script for XML.

Unsupported Ascent Capture Features

Ascent 7.0 Release Script for XML does not support the following Ascent Capture feature.

File Name Retention

The Ascent 7.0 Release Script for XML does not support file name retention. This means that if you

enable this option, the original imported file name will not be retained and the default numeric

name will be used. (SPR 00009844)

If you have enabled the “Use the original file name of image and eDocument files” check box in

the Ascent Capture Release Properties dialog box and you release a batch to your back end

system, the release will fail with the following error message. (SPR 30293)

The specified file does not exist.

In addition, if you set the “SupportsOriginalFileName” property to “True”

(SupportsOriginalFileName=True) in your back end system and you release a batch, the release

will fail with the same error message.

Refer to your Ascent Capture Help for more information about retention of file names (Ascent

Capture Help keyword: Release Properties dialog box).

Tip

The Ascent Capture Value “[First Page Original File Name]” allows you to retain the original

file name for the first page of a document. This value can be linked to XML attributes that support

Ascent Values. Notice that the XML attribute type must be able to accept all the characters that are

part of the original file name and must not exceed the defined length or release may fail.

Kofax PDF Image Format

The Ascent 7.0 Release Script for XML does not support releasing images in Kofax PDF format.

Therefore, if you enable Ascent Capture Kofax PDF generation applicable document class and add

the Kofax PDF Generator module to your applicable batch class, you will not be able to release in

the Kofax PDF image format.

Ascent Capture Value {Document GUID}

The Ascent Capture Value {Document GUID} is a new value that can be used for index fields and

release values. This Ascent Capture value is a type of document ID that is unique across the

central site and all remote sites that comprise of an Ascent Capture installation. The Document

GUID is the concatenation of the Batch GUID and the document ID number. For example, a Batch

GUID of {D3C58EE2-5627-443b-BBFA-EE7A5790482A} and a document ID of 123 will yield

{D3C58EE2-5627-443b-BBFA-EE7A5790482A} 123 as the Document GUID.
